I did the same thing a couple weeks ago while riding with a friend.......got stuck in the marshes with tide going down around 5pm. Took us 2 hours to drag them to deep enough water and ride out before sunset. Didn't help that we both sank waist deep into mud/muck when we hopped off the skis. What a disaster.....
 
Then you can totally relate. One unusual thing about the marsh is how hard it was to move when I was stuck. I haven't had that much problem in my 10 years or so of riding. It must have carved a groove into the shelf I was on, and then dug in at the iBR. I didn't show it in the video, but only the back would move laterally; the front wouldn't. Thank God for adrenalin!
